The LM3671TL-2.5/NOPB from Texas Instruments is a highly efficient, space-conscious step-down DC-DC converter designed for a variety of applications. This voltage regulator is capable of delivering a fixed output voltage of 2.5V from an input voltage range of 2.8V to 5.5V, making it an ideal choice for portable and battery-powered devices where power efficiency is crucial.
Key Features
- Output Voltage: Provides a stable 2.5V output, which is perfect for powering low-voltage digital circuits.
- High Efficiency: With an efficiency of up to 92%, this regulator ensures minimal power loss and heat generation.
- Load Capability: Capable of supplying up to 600mA of load current, meeting the requirements of most moderate power applications.
- Low Quiescent Current: Its low quiescent current makes it suitable for battery-powered devices, extending battery life.
- Small Footprint: The micro SMD package is ideal for space-constrained applications.
- Thermal Shutdown: Built-in thermal shutdown protection enhances the safety and reliability of the device.
- Frequency Operation: Operates at 2MHz, which allows the use of small surface-mount inductors and capacitors, saving board space and cost.

The "NOPB" designation indicates that this product is lead-free (No Lead), which makes it compliant with RoHS regulations and suitable for use in environmentally sensitive applications.
